Our Step-by-Step Process

Initial Contact & Consultation

When you contact us, we begin with a detailed discussion about your piano and service needs. We ask about the piano's make, model, age, last service date, and any specific concerns you have. This helps us prepare the right tools and allocate appropriate time for your service call.

What we discuss:

  • Piano type, brand, and approximate age
  • Current performance issues or concerns
  • Service history and maintenance records
  • Your musical usage and performance requirements
  • Home environment factors (humidity, temperature, location)
  • Scheduling preferences and accessibility

Scheduling: Most tuning appointments can be scheduled within 1-2 weeks. Specialized services like regulation or refinishing may require longer lead times due to preparation requirements.

Pre-Service Preparation

Before arriving at your location, we prepare our mobile workshop with the specific tools and materials your piano will need. We also research your piano's specifications and any known characteristics of your instrument's model.

Our preparation includes:

  • Loading specialized tools for your piano type
  • Reviewing manufacturer specifications and service bulletins
  • Preparing any pre-ordered replacement parts
  • Planning the most efficient service route
  • Confirming appointment details and access arrangements

We ask that you: Ensure clear access to the piano, have adequate lighting in the area, and maintain normal room temperature for at least 24 hours before service.

Arrival & Initial Assessment

Upon arrival, we conduct a comprehensive assessment of your piano's current condition. This includes both visual inspection and functional testing to identify any issues that may affect the service or indicate additional needs.

Assessment components:

  • Overall structural condition and stability
  • Action function and key response
  • Current pitch level and tuning stability
  • Damper effectiveness and pedal operation
  • Case condition and hardware status
  • Environmental factors affecting the instrument

Communication: We discuss our findings with you before beginning work, including any additional services we recommend and associated costs. No additional work is performed without your approval.

Testing & Fine-Tuning

After completing the primary service, we conduct thorough testing to verify performance across the entire keyboard. This includes checking tuning accuracy, action response, and pedal function to ensure everything meets our quality standards.

Testing procedures:

  • Complete keyboard function test
  • Tuning stability verification
  • Dynamic response evaluation across all registers
  • Pedal effectiveness and timing checks
  • Sound quality assessment for consistency
  • Final adjustments for optimal performance

Customer involvement: We encourage you to play the piano during this phase so you can experience the improvements and ask any questions about the results.
